activities
latest
false
Wichtig :
Bitte beachten Sie, dass dieser Inhalt teilweise mithilfe von maschineller Übersetzung lokalisiert wurde.
UiPath logo, featuring letters U and I in white
Workflow-Aktivitäten
Last updated 18. Nov. 2024

Ausführen des Do-Blocks bei Änderung der Dropdown-Option

Sie können Aktivitäten innerhalb des Do -Blocks konfigurieren, die ausgeführt werden sollen, wenn sich die Dropdown-Option ändert.

Tutorial

So verwenden Sie diese Funktion:

  1. Fügen Sie die Aktivität Formular erstellen zu Ihrem Workflow hinzu.
  2. Konfigurieren Sie im Block „Do “ die gewünschten Aktivitäten.
  3. Öffnen Sie den Formular-Designer über die Aktivität Formular erstellen .
  4. Ziehen Sie eine Dropdownlistenkomponente per Drag- and-drop.
  5. Fügen Sie auf der Registerkarte Daten > Abschnitt Datenquellenwerte Ihre Dropdown-Optionen hinzu.
  6. Scrollen Sie nach unten zum Abschnitt Benutzerdefinierter Standardwert und erweitern Sie ihn.
  7. Geben Sie im Unterabschnitt JavaScript den folgenden JavaScript-Code ein:

    const updateOnChange = instance.updateOnChange;
    instance.updateOnChange = function(flags, changed) {
        if (flags.modified) {
            instance.emit('dropdownChanged', 'drop');
        }
        return updateOnChange.call(instance, flag, changed);
    }const updateOnChange = instance.updateOnChange;
    instance.updateOnChange = function(flags, changed) {
        if (flags.modified) {
            instance.emit('dropdownChanged', 'drop');
        }
        return updateOnChange.call(instance, flag, changed);
    }

    Das obige Code-Snippet löst die Ausführung der Aktivitäten aus dem Do -Block aus, wenn sich die Dropdown-Option ändert.

  8. Speichern Sie das Formular.
  9. Wenn Sie zur Laufzeit die Dropdown-Option ändern, beachten Sie, dass die Aktivitäten im Do -Block ausgeführt werden.

Beispielworkflow

Um den vollständigen Workflow zu überprüfen oder eine zukünftige Referenz zu haben, laden Sie das XAML-Beispielherunter

  • Tutorial
  • Beispielworkflow

War diese Seite hilfreich?

Hilfe erhalten
RPA lernen – Automatisierungskurse
UiPath Community-Forum
Uipath Logo White
Vertrauen und Sicherheit
© 2005–2024 UiPath. Alle Rechte vorbehalten